Although he was nominated for the Nobel Prize in literature four times, Stefan Żeromski\'s work is not as widely known outside Poland as it should be.
The Homeless is a portrait of the time and place it was written--Poland on the precipice of the twentieth century--that speaks to our current time and place..

The Homeless combines concrete detail about social issues--the urgent need for public hygiene and access to medical treatment, the effects of industrialization on health and the landscape, and the disinterest that people in power have in the disadvantaged--with beautiful, artistic passages of prose that sensitively probe the characters\' inner lives.
